Hello,

I was going to write about how much Cardio C to take but I noticed that you put that up on your site - therapeutic and maintenance dosages.

The question for me is how long to take which dose? I have no heart disease (although I have a family history of it), I am 40 years old and looking to "flush out the pipes" (from years of less than optimal habits and diet) before doing some type of regular maintenance. I assume I would 'flush' with a therapeutic dose for a period before switching to maintenance dosage.

How long would one stay on the therapeutic dose in a situation like this? Would you need to do that at all to 'flush out the pipes?"

Thanks,
Dave


Whether or not you currently have any heart disease depends on one thing. The amount of vitamin C you take, and have taken regularly. And are you supplementing vitamin C?

Assuming you have adapted and do not require as much C as the ordinary population, then the "maintenance" dose of about 3 grams of vitamin C and 2-3 grams of lysine should be a very healthful way to avoid future heart disease. Just follow Pauling's advice, and don't stop - even for a single day. Half that amount, twice per day, would be somewhat better.

The beauty of Pauling's invention is that both active ingredients are required for life, and they both have no known lethal toxic doses. So you could go to a "therapeutic" dosage for a month, clean the pipes without any risk ,and then slowly back down to the preventive.
